Ticket VLT-318: Parity vault locked. The credentials vault gating the parity test matrix for the Quillix Java and Swift SDKs is locked after three failed unseals. Parity checks for retry semantics and pagination are blocked; weekly sync should note slip risk. Ops confirmed the seal state is recoverable. Unlock requires the recovery passphrase recorded below.

strongbox words: oliael-gilax-lamael

TICKET-2087: Connection failures when the Crumwell storefront evaluates the 2 p.m. order cutoff. The cutoff check queries the bakery schedule table directly, and the pool exhausts under lunch traffic, so late orders slip through. Short-term fix: raise the pool size and add a retry. To reproduce locally, point your client at the following.

database URL for kahif-fahaf: redis://eliax_svc:yN@db-bcc9.ordinhq.internal:5432/aldok

Verify zstd compression is enabled for all telemetry payloads in Quillbeam 4.2 before cutting the release. Target ratio: 3:1 or better on the staging corpus. If uncompressed payloads appear in the Vantro collector, block the cut. Confirm against the build below; the token follows.

build token for tajeg-bajep: htk14_409ba9df6b8acb